# Break-Glass Access — InvoForge Renderer

Plugin authors normally interact with the InvoForge PDF renderer through the sandboxed plugin API only. Break-glass access exists solely for incidents where a malformed plugin corrupts the render queue and the sandbox cannot be reached. Request approval from the on-call steward first; all break-glass sessions are logged and reviewed within 24 hours. Once approval is granted, unlock the emergency console using the recovery passphrase that appears immediately below.

recovery phrase for yawif-hahif: druys-kelius-ralax-raliel

# Build Provenance — ChipGate Reader Firmware

The ChipGate reader firmware for the Ashford Marathon timing mats is built only on the sealed runner in the Pinefold lab; laptop builds are never flashed to race hardware. Each release embeds the source revision, toolchain version, and antenna calibration profile into the image header, and the signing step refuses unsigned dependency blobs. Future maintainers should verify the header against the provenance ledger before any event. The current release's build token appears below.

session token of yahap-fafop = htk9_f6aa94135

Handover — ConsentCrest rollout

Banner live in EU region since 14:00, global at 50%. No error spike; opt-out rates normal. Do not bump the rollout percentage before the morning sync. If the banner fails to render, restart the edge workers first — that fixed it twice today. Current production settings for the banner service are as follows.

service settings:
[pelius]
port = 7000
region = north-2
host = pelius.tolvaqhq.internal
team = casax
timeout_ms = 2000
retries = 1

Finance Review Summary — Headcount Plan, Next Year. For the heads of department. The draft plan adds nineteen roles overall: twelve in product engineering at the Arlevane site, four in customer operations, three in compliance. Total cost sits four percent above the preliminary envelope, driven mainly by senior engineering grades. Offsetting savings from the Pemworth consolidation have been verified. Department heads should confirm sequencing by month end. The confidential note on underlying business plans appears below.

board note of kafof-yahag: Druaelox Foods plans to raise the Holwyn list price by 35 percent in July.